Veterans Benefits Administration – Jacksonville Service Center

Waldon Studio Architects created a prototype customer service center for the Veterans Benefits Administration. The client desired a contemporary space that would empower their staff to make healthy choices and be a comfortable and choice place of employment. WSA did this by providing a fun, but sophisticated interior space incorporating many elements of a healthy work environment.

The team created this environment, with open workspace for employees, integrating high acoustic features (through interior finishes and furniture) and options for ergonomic choice at each employee’s workspace. Maximized views of nature and daylight were achieved with interior glass partitions and generous window sizes. Supplemental spaces include a relaxation room for staff breaks between phone calls, a contemporary break room for staff meals as well as a beautiful nursing room to accommodate new mothers. A conference room and training room, separated by a folding partition wall, were provided to host the owner’s frequent training sessions and meetings with the ability to run Town Hall meetings for all staff within one space.

An outdoor patio area was designed adjacent to the open office space for staff breaks and meals and provides the opportunity for the owner to host events for family members.
